copy&paste your commandline (tick the "Show commandline box on the last page of FGRun or the "Others" section on the Mac launcher). is there any output printed to the console (black window)? does the problem occur with any aircraft, at any airport? what OS (Windows Xp/Vista, Mac etc.) are you running? Make sure to include answers to at least the following questions in your initial post. In order to help you, we need to know a lot of information.
